What is the difference between indica and sativa?

If you have spent any time researching cannabis, you have likely come across the classifications of sativa and indica! There are multiple myths surrounding these distinctions, love that 1 has more THC than others, or that all indica will supply you a body high, while sativas supply more of a head high, but these distinctions aren’t as black and white as many people will tell you.

To be honest, with the way that cannabis cultivation has trended in the past few years, you will be hard pressed to find 1 strain that is all indica or all sativa, most cannabis strains available nowadays are a hybrid, or a combination of the two.

All that entirely matters in determining how a strain will make you think is the combination of terpenes and cannabinoids. Cannabinoids bind to receptors in our brain that make us think the odd effects of cannabis. There are over a hundred odd cannabinoids identified in the cannabis plant, the most popular of which are THC and CBD; Indica strains are known to have higher levels of the cannabinoid myrcene, which can contribute to more of a body-high feeling sometimes. The reason that sativa cannabis strains have a reputation for being more of a euphoric, heady high isn’t well known, but it may simply be for the fact that sativas have a lower level of myrcene, which makes them tend to have less of a body high feeling.
